Upewnij się, że zadanie „ponownie uruchom” automatycznie uruchamia się przed nim: test

Czy można uzyskaćre-start (aka reStart) zadanie do automatycznego uruchomienia przed uruchomieniem celu IntegrationTest (it:test)?

Myślałem, że to zrobi:

test <<= (test in IntegrationTest) dependsOn reStart

Jednak otrzymuję ten błąd:

build.sbt:54: error: not found: value reStart
test <<= (test in IntegrationTest) dependsOn reStart
                                             ^
[error] Type error in expression

Poprzez dodanieimport Revolver._ Poszedłem trochę dalej, ale nadal zawodzi. Teraz otrzymuję bardziej opisowy błąd:

build.sbt:55: error: type mismatch;
 found   : sbt.InputKey[spray.revolver.AppProcess]
 required: sbt.Scoped.AnyInitTask
    (which expands to)  sbt.Def.Initialize[sbt.Task[T]] forSome { type T }
test in IntegrationTest <<= (test in IntegrationTest) dependsOn reStart

Czy istnieje sposób na obejście tego problemu?

questionAnswers(1)

yourAnswerToTheQuestion